Heidemarie M. Stefanyshyn-Piper in undersea training session
high res (1.9 M) low res (85 K)
JSC2007-E-21799 (3 May 2007) --- Astronaut/aquanaut Heidemarie M. Stefanyshyn-Piper participates in an undersea training session for the NASA Extreme Environment Mission Operations (NEEMO) project. Stefanyshyn-Piper leads a crew of four for the 12th NEEMO mission for 12 days, May 7-18, on an undersea mission aboard the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ration's (NOAA) Aquarius Underwater Laboratory, which is operated by the University of North Carolina at Wilmington and located off the coast of Key Largo, Florida.
